Description:

The Master of Dentistry in Prosthodontics program provides advanced education and training in prosthodontics to prepare graduates to pursue careers in clinical practice, academics and research.

    The following are minimum requirements to be considered for entry into the MDent in Prosthodontics program. Meeting these requirements does not guarantee acceptance into the program.


    Eligibility criteria

    • Degree requirement: You must have a Doctor of Dental Medicine (DMD) or Doctor of Dental Surgery (DDS) from a minimum four-year undergraduate dental school. A DMD or DDS that is three years in length is acceptable if the undergraduate dental school is accredited in Canada.
    • Licensure qualification: You must possess a dental qualification that makes you eligible for licensure in a province of Canada.
    • Provincial compliance: You must comply with provincial requirements for licensing dental interns and residents.


    Additional requirements

    • To study as a graduate student at the University of Manitoba:
    • You must demonstrate English language proficiency

    AND

    • You must have a four-year bachelor's degree or equivalent from a recognized college or university with a minimum "B" average (3.0) in the last 60 credit hours or equivalent.

    To complete your application, you need to submit the following:

    • Application fee: This fee is non-refundable. You can pay it here.
    • Unofficial copies of transcripts: Provide unofficial transcripts from your previous academic institutions.
    • Dean’s letter: Include a letter from the Dean of the institution that awarded your dental degree. This letter will be completed within the online application.
    • Current curriculum vitae: Submit your most recent curriculum vitae (CV) outlining your education and professional experience.
    • Two letters of recommendation: Request two letters, including one from your current or most recent position. These must be requested from within the application.
    • Biographical sketch: Write a biographical sketch (500-600 words) explaining your reasons for choosing Prosthodontics and why you want to study at the University of Manitoba.
    • Proof of English language proficiency: If applicable, provide documentation of your English language proficiency. You can find more information about requirements here.
